Another five young people were arrested for the riots in Scheveningen from the beginning of May. In total, nine suspects have now been arrested.
On Wednesday, a sixteen -year -old boy from Leidschendam and a fifteen -year -old boy from The Hague were arrested. They are still being interrogated and are still stuck.
The police have arrested three other suspects for the past two weeks. They have since been interrogated and must appear before the juvenile court at a later time. They were released again after the interrogation.
One of them was a seventeen -year -old boy from Gouda. He reported to the police station on Friday 16 May after he was recognized on images of the riots. And Tuesday two boys aged fifteen and seventeen were arrested. They both come from The Hague.
Earlier, the police already arrested four minor suspects. They too were allowed to go again after the interrogation and have to answer for the juvenile court.
Young people turned against the police
The suspects were arrested after large groups of young people turned against the police on the evening of 1 May in Scheveningen. They had come to the Scheveningen Boulevard after different groups had threatened each other via social media.
Several hundred young people hit each other. When the police intervened, the crowd focused on agents. Young people threw stones, bicycles and glassware. The ME had to intervene to restore order.
The investigation into other stakeholders is still ongoing. The police do not exclude further arrests.
